For the 2025 school year, there are 10 public schools serving 5,429 students in St. John The Baptist Parish, LA (there are 6 private schools, serving 1,594 private students). 77% of all K-12 students in St.
John The Baptist Parish, LA are educated in public schools (compared to the LA state average of 85%).
The top ranked public schools in St. John The Baptist Parish, LA are John L. Ory Communications Magnet Elementary School, Emily C. Watkins Elementary School and Lake Pontchartrain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
St. John The Baptist Parish, LA public schools have an average math proficiency score of 16% (versus the Louisiana public school average of 32%), and reading proficiency score of 28% (versus the 43% statewide average). Schools in St. John The Baptist Parish have an average ranking of 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Louisiana public schools.
Minority enrollment is 91%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the Louisiana public school average of 59% (majority Black).
